IN4000 Inductive Safety Switch


The IN4000 inductive safety switch is used for position monitoring and has an inductive sensor that is activated by metal (e.g. steel ST37), therefore it does not require a separate coded actuator. Due to the non-contact form of operation, this safety switch is straight forward to adjust and install and offers increased resistance to shock and vibration. The response range of the sensor is monitored spatially and over time, providing increased protection against tampering.

Features


One pulsed output (IN4000 Standard) or two OSSD outputs (IN4000 Direct) for direct connection of sensors to a single safety controller
IP67 or IP69K enclosure rating
Response range of up to 15mm
LED status indicator
Up to performance level PL e / Cat. 4 (EN ISO 13849)
Safe series connection of sensors possible (IN4000 Standard)
Flexi Loop-compatible M12 plug connector
